Clash Grotesk vs Noir Pro

Clash Grotesk and Noir Pro are both sans-serif typefaces sharing a display foundation. Where Clash Grotesk leans neo-grotesque, bold, Noir Pro brings art deco, elegant. Compare which suits your Display project.
